+# testing/fixtures/base.py
+# Copyright (C) 2005-2025 the SQLAlchemy authors and contributors
+# <see AUTHORS file>
+#
+# This module is part of SQLAlchemy and is released under
+# the MIT License: https://www.opensource.org/licenses/mit-license.php
+# mypy: ignore-errors
+
+
+from __future__ import annotations
+
+import sqlalchemy as sa
+from .. import assertions
+from .. import config
+from ..assertions import eq_
+from ..util import drop_all_tables_from_metadata
+from ... import Column
+from ... import func
+from ... import Integer
+from ... import select
+from ... import Table
+from ...orm import DeclarativeBase
+from ...orm import MappedAsDataclass
+from ...orm import registry
+
+
+@config.mark_base_test_class()
+class TestBase:
+    # A sequence of requirement names matching testing.requires decorators
+    __requires__ = ()
+
+    # A sequence of dialect names to exclude from the test class.
+    __unsupported_on__ = ()
+
+    # If present, test class is only runnable for the *single* specified
+    # dialect.  If you need multiple, use __unsupported_on__ and invert.
+    __only_on__ = None
+
+    # A sequence of no-arg callables. If any are True, the entire testcase is
+    # skipped.
+    __skip_if__ = None
+
+    # if True, the testing reaper will not attempt to touch connection
+    # state after a test is completed and before the outer teardown
+    # starts
+    __leave_connections_for_teardown__ = False
+
+    def assert_(self, val, msg=None):
+        assert val, msg
+
+    @config.fixture()
+    def nocache(self):
+        _cache = config.db._compiled_cache
+        config.db._compiled_cache = None
+        yield
+        config.db._compiled_cache = _cache
+
+    @config.fixture()
+    def connection_no_trans(self):
+        eng = getattr(self, "bind", None) or config.db
+
+        with eng.connect() as conn:
+            yield conn
+
+    @config.fixture()
+    def connection(self):
+        global _connection_fixture_connection
+
+        eng = getattr(self, "bind", None) or config.db
+
+        conn = eng.connect()
+        trans = conn.begin()
+
+        _connection_fixture_connection = conn
+        yield conn
+
+        _connection_fixture_connection = None
+
+        if trans.is_active:
+            trans.rollback()
+        # trans would not be active here if the test is using
+        # the legacy @provide_metadata decorator still, as it will
+        # run a close all connections.
+        conn.close()
+
+    @config.fixture()
+    def close_result_when_finished(self):
+        to_close = []
+        to_consume = []
+
+        def go(result, consume=False):
+            to_close.append(result)
+            if consume:
+                to_consume.append(result)
+
+        yield go
+        for r in to_consume:
+            try:
+                r.all()
+            except:
+                pass
+        for r in to_close:
+            try:
+                r.close()
+            except:
+                pass
+
+    @config.fixture()
+    def registry(self, metadata):
+        reg = registry(
+            metadata=metadata,
+            type_annotation_map={
+                str: sa.String().with_variant(
+                    sa.String(50), "mysql", "mariadb", "oracle"
+                )
+            },
+        )
+        yield reg
+        reg.dispose()
+
+    @config.fixture
+    def decl_base(self, metadata):
+        _md = metadata
+
+        class Base(DeclarativeBase):
+            metadata = _md
+            type_annotation_map = {
+                str: sa.String().with_variant(
+                    sa.String(50), "mysql", "mariadb", "oracle"
+                )
+            }
+
+        yield Base
+        Base.registry.dispose()
+
+    @config.fixture
+    def dc_decl_base(self, metadata):
+        _md = metadata
+
+        class Base(MappedAsDataclass, DeclarativeBase):
+            metadata = _md
+            type_annotation_map = {
+                str: sa.String().with_variant(
+                    sa.String(50), "mysql", "mariadb"
+                )
+            }
+
+        yield Base
+        Base.registry.dispose()
